Berliner Höhenweg — The Zillertal High-Route
The Berliner Höhenweg (also known as the Zillertaler Runde) is one of the most prestigious high-altitude treks in the Alps. This 8-day circuit traverses the heart of the Zillertal Alps Nature Park, staying consistently between 2,000 and 3,000 meters. The route is characterized by steep granite passes, ancient glacial plateaus, and overnight stays in historic, palatial huts like the Berliner Hütte—a designated monument. It is a world of sharp ridges, emerald reservoirs, and the last remaining glaciers of the Zillertal range.
Israel National Trail (Shvil Yisra'el)
The Israel National Trail (Shvil Yisra'el) is a long-distance route spanning approximately 1,100km (680 miles) from Kibbutz Dan in the north to the Red Sea at Eilat. The trail traverses diverse ecological and historical zones, including the forested hills of the Galilee, the coastal plain, the Jerusalem highlands, and the extensive Negev and Arava deserts. Thru-hiking the full distance typically requires 40-50 days. The infrastructure utilizes ancient caravan roads, Roman routes, and significant desert wadi systems, providing a comprehensive transect of the region's topography and Mediterranean-to-arid climate transition.
